The American Society for Clinical Pathology conducted a survey of laboratory professionals and reported that 85.3 percent felt burned out; 36.5 percent reported inadequate staffing; 31.5 percent complained of a heavy workload and pressure to complete all testing; and 14.9 percent cited a lack of recognition and respect. In the fall of 2005, NMLW was changed to National Medical Laboratory Professionals Week (NMLPW) to emphasize the person whose expertise is needed in the performance of laboratory testing. 35 Any work of the I shifted and became the work of the We..
